Transaction 21c4a1fa479a784c7136a629afd7abf7ab976750b5a9cfd2b7ddd2dac1668ed3

2 Input
1 Outputs
  • 21c4a1fa479a784c7136a629afd7abf7ab976750b5a9cfd2b7ddd2dac1668ed3:0
  • value  4335
    address  3CWbrHxziWmUUk6m9Teaqsq1Fj6vXMqhLy